Discussion on Turbine Oil Quality Maintenance in Service from Bearing Bush Erosion in Unit

Abstract: The analysis and detection on turbine oil for Unit 4 are carried out in consideration of the bearing bush erosion in a power plant. It concludes from the analysis and detection that the turbine oil quality deterioration and bearing bush erosion are mainly caused by the heated and oxidized oil in operation. Another cause is the poor thermal oxidation stability of the new oil. Therefore, multi-aspect discussion on the maintenance of turbine oil quality in service is taken, which includes strict new oil exam, unit overhaul enhancement, lubricating oil system defects elimination and the oil supervision and maintenance improvement to. The discussion is toenhance the oil management and maintenance, and ensure the safety and economy of the unit operation.
